1. 总览:为什么节假日避峰与技术保障要同时考虑
- 节假日与季节性高峰会直接导致订车网站并发流量成倍增长,影响预订体验。
- 同时期的流量暴增会暴露主机带宽、I/O、数据库连接等瓶颈。
- CDN和边缘缓存可以降低源站压力,但不当配置仍会触发回源洪峰。
- DDoS攻击常利用热门活动掩护,节假日前后是高风险窗口。
- 因此,出行时段建议必须结合服务器容量规划、域名解析和防护策略来给出实用建议。
2. 季节性建议:避开高峰的时间段与技术对应措施
- 最佳淡季窗口:每年3月中旬-5月初、9月中旬-11月初,这段时间房车租赁需求下降约40%-60%。
- 高峰窗口:7月中旬-8月末与12月下旬,访问量常较平日增加2.5-3.5倍。
- 技术措施:淡季可使用单台VPS(2核/4GB)+低成本对象存储;高峰期启用自动伸缩池(8核-16核,16GB-64GB)。
- 域名解析:使用智能DNS(GeoDNS)减少跨区延迟并结合低TTL在高峰前快速调整流量指向。
- 监控与告警:设置并发会话、95分位响应时间和错误率阈值,提前48小时触发扩容流程。
3. 真实案例:EU-RV租车平台的节假日扩容与防护实操
- 案例背景:某欧洲房车租赁平台(化名:EU-RV),常规月活30k,峰值日PV达120k。
- 高峰挑战:2023年暑期其主站在7月下旬出现页面超时,数据库连接数达到500/上限600。
- 技术响应:将主要流量切换至Cloudflare CDN,开启缓存页面与API速率限制,同时在后端增加两台相同规格的VPS做读写分离。
- 防护效果:48小时内错误率从12%降至0.8%,平均页面打开时间从2.6s降到0.9s。
- 结论:结合CDN、WAF与短时水平扩容能够在节假日高峰内保持服务稳定。
4. 配置示例与数据对照(表格展示)
- 下表展示针对淡季、常规与节假日三种运维配置及对应观测指标示例。
- 表格用于直观对比CPU、内存、带宽、并发连接及平均响应时间。
- 表中数据基于真实运维监控与流量回放测试所得,可作为参考基线。
- 在实施时请结合业务峰值与SLA做动态调整。
- 若使用云厂商,注意选择具备DDoS清洗能力的带宽包以避免超额费用。
| 场景 |
服务器规格 |
带宽/存储 |
峰值并发(估) |
平均响应 |
| 淡季 |
2vCPU / 4GB RAM / 80GB NVMe |
100Mbps / 1TB |
~200 |
0.8s |
| 常规 |
4vCPU / 8GB RAM / 200GB NVMe |
300Mbps / 3TB |
~800 |
1.2s |
| 节假日高峰 |
8-16vCPU / 32-64GB RAM / 1TB NVMe(池) |
1Gbps/不计流量(或大带宽包) |
3000+(负载均衡) |
0.9-1.5s(含CDN) |
5. 域名、DNS与CDN的配合策略
- 域名策略:为不同区域使用子域名并绑定对应证书,避免单一证书更新导致大范围故障。
- DNS策略:采用多家DNS服务商+低TTL以便在故障或切流时快速指向备用节点(建议TTL=60)。
- CDN策略:静态资源长TTL缓存,动态接口设置短缓存并配合Edge Cache与Cache-Control策略。
- 缓存降级:在极端高并发时,将非核心功能静默下线以减少写入和数据库压力。
- 回源限速:对回源API设置QPS上限与排队策略,避免数据库雪崩式负载上升。
6. DDoS与安全防护实战建议
- 风险评估:节假日前两周进行模拟压测与WAF规则回放,识别异常请求路径。
- 防护配置:配置云端DDoS清洗、WAF自定义规则(限制频繁IP、API频率、异常UA等)。
- 黑名单与白名单:对合作伙伴与支付网关使用白名单,普通流量走正常清洗链路。
- 应急预案:预先签署SLA与清洗通道,明确扩大带宽与临时IP黑洞的触发条件。
- 运营配合:发布公告建议用户避开节假日首日或尾日预订,并提供低峰优惠,达到流量平滑目的。
来源:节假日避峰与季节性建议为租司机房车游欧洲提供最佳出行时段参考